Job Title: Credit Analyst

Overview: The Credit Analyst evaluates the creditworthiness of individuals or businesses seeking credit or loans. This role involves analyzing financial data, assessing risk, and providing recommendations to support sound lending decisions and minimize potential losses.

Responsibilities:

Credit Assessment & Analysis:

  • Conduct thorough financial statement analysis, including balance sheets, income statements, and cash flow statements, to evaluate the financial health and stability of applicants.
  • Analyze credit reports, industry data, and other relevant information to assess credit history, repayment capacity, and potential risks.
  • Develop financial models and projections to evaluate the applicant's ability to meet their financial obligations.
  • Assign credit ratings and recommend credit limits in accordance with established policies and risk appetite.

Risk Evaluation & Mitigation:

  • Identify and assess key credit risks associated with applicants and transactions.
  • Evaluate collateral and guarantees to determine their adequacy in mitigating potential losses.
  • Stay informed about economic, industry, and regulatory changes that may impact credit risk.
  • Recommend appropriate risk mitigation strategies and credit terms.

Documentation & Reporting:

  • Prepare comprehensive credit analysis reports summarizing findings, conclusions, and recommendations.
  • Maintain accurate and organized credit files and documentation.
  • Assist in the development and maintenance of credit policies and procedures.
  • Generate periodic reports on credit quality and portfolio performance.

Collaboration & Communication:

  • Communicate effectively with loan officers, relationship managers, and other stakeholders regarding credit decisions and risk assessments.
  • Provide insights and recommendations to support business development and portfolio management efforts.
  • Stay updated on best practices and industry trends in credit analysis.

Qualifications:

  • Bachelor's degree in Finance, Economics, Accounting, or a related field.
  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ills with a keen attention to detail.
  • Proficiency in financial statement analysis and credit risk assessment techniques.
  • Familiarity with credit reporting agencies and financial databases.
  • Excellent written and verbal communication skills.
  • Ability to work independently and as part of a team.
